Park Shin Hye’s Birthday Celebrated by Middle East Fans

Park Shin Hye’s birthday is becoming an international occasion.
Fans from Middle East countries, including Egypt, Saudi Arabia, Tunisia and Iraq, especially stood out after they remembered to send in a bunch of birthday cards through Youtube. 


A video, titled Park Shin Hye Arab Birthday Card 2012, contains a slide show of cards from Arab fans showing their love for Park. Fans from other countries, including Japan, Vietnam, the Philippines and Malaysia, also joined in by uploading other videos to celebrate Park’s birthday.

A rep from Park’s agency 4HIM Entertainment stated, “It’s surprising that Park Shin Hye is popular not only in Asia, in China and Japan, but also across the world in the Middle East, South America and Europe. We’re so thankful and happy from the congratulatory messages fans are sending in from all over the world to our Twitter account and our office.” Recently, the number of Park’s Twitter followers shot through 160,000.

To repay her fans for their love, Park plans to spend time with them in Korea and Japan. On February 18, she will spend her birthday with her fan club Starlight Angel, and on February 24, she will hold her first exclusive fanmeeting in Japan at the ZEPP Tokyo.



Park Shin Hye will soon be taking on her first romantic reality program, MBC Music′s Music and Lyrics, on February 24. The program will bring together a top actress with a male singer/songwriter to write a special song, and Park will be collaborating with singer/songwriter Yoon Gun.

Park said about the show, “I’m nervous because it’s my first reality program, but I’m looking forward to showing my real self on Music and Lyrics.”
